VDR Portal
Unread Threads
Recent Activity
jrie replied to the thread vdr-plugin-usbkbd für alle Eingabe Geräte, die Tastendrücke senden.
v0.1.2 [URL:https://github.com/j1rie/vdr-plugin-usbkbd/releases/tag/v0.1.2]
added 3 missing keys, thanks to
Mal sehen, was meine Frage bringt: Wird gerade ein String in einem Menü bearbeitet? [URL:https://www.vdr-portal.de/forum/thread/137347-wird-gerade-ein-string-in-einem-men%C3%BC-bearbeitet/]
SHF replied to the thread [Umfrage] Wer benutzt noch die Fujitsu-Siemens Full-Featured Karte?.
Um welche "Altlasten" ginge denn konkret?
Mir fällt da momentan nur das 265-Farb OSD ein.
Das wird aber, soviel ich weiß, vom default-Skin benötigt.
Das Xine-Plugin (nicht -liboutput!) kann AFAIK auch nur das und da gibt es wohl auch noch ein paar User.
Beim XineLiboutput-Plugin muss man das truecolor OSD auch extra einkompilieren und dann aktivieren. Da habe ich bei mir keine Ahnung ob das der Fall ist, da ich das Debian-Paket nutze. (Sofern das OSD angezeigt wird bin ich eigentlich schon…
cocobrother replied to the thread [RFC] PTS-Handling uint32_t vs. int64_t.
Das klingt nach einem hervorragenden Plan!
Die Einführung eines eigenen Datentyps (Abstraktion) ist genau der richtige Weg, um die historischen Eigenheiten der 33-Bit-Arithmetik und die Hardware-Limits älterer Karten sauber vom restlichen Core-Code zu trennen.
Zu den Punkten:
1. Zentralisierung über PtsDiff():
Das ist die stabilste Lösung. Wenn Differenzberechnungen nur noch dort stattfinden, ist es völlig egal, ob ein Ausgabe-Plugin das 33. Bit "vermurkst" oder gar nicht erst liefert. Der…
jrie posted the thread Wird gerade ein String in einem Menü bearbeitet?.
Wie kann ein Plugin wissen, ob der VDR gerade in einem Menü ist, in dem ein String bearbeitet wird?
Dann sollen nämlich in dem Plugin die Keys anders verarbeitet werden, als wenn nicht.
[…]
ako400 replied to the thread Neue Installation 0.7 Fernbedienung (und Tastatur )will nicht.
Das mit den Keymaps werden ich nach den Feiertagen mal testen. Da die Tastatur irgendwie auch nicht funktioniert, wäre das vielleicht der einfachere Weg diese erst einmal zum laufen zu bekommen. Ich vermute mit der M Taste auf der Tastatur (oder der speziellen Yavdr Belegegung..) hätte ich nach der Installation zumindest ein VDR Menü bekommen sollen. Oder muss dazu normalerweise noch irgendetwas händisch installiert werden?
Und PS. Ich wollte erst einmal alles zu Laufen bringen, und dann…
SHF replied to the thread [RFC] PTS-Handling uint32_t vs. int64_t.
[…]
Das klingt doch gut.
Wenn ausschließlich mit PtsDiff() auf die Werte zugegriffen wird sollte das auch übersichtlich bleiben. (Mein Einwand aus #4 [URL:https://www.vdr-portal.de/forum/thread/137345-rfc-pts-handling-uint32-t-vs-int64-t/?postID=1392334#post1392334] ist damit nichtig.)
Da könnte man dann ggf. sogar eine Warnung ausgeben, falls das 33. Bit "defekt" ist.
[…]
Das meinte ich auch die ganze Zeit.
Das 33. Bit jetzt auszuwerten bringt eigentlich keine Mehrwert und kann zu schwer…
zork replied to the thread [ANNOUNCE] vaapivideo 1.5.5.
[…]
vdr-mpv support wurde eingebaut und getestet.
zork replied to the thread [ANNOUNCE] vaapivideo 1.5.5.
Release 1.5.5
vdr-mpv handover, unified A/V drain, OOM safeguard
New: SetPlayMode(pmExtern) releases DRM/VAAPI/ALSA/OSD for external players (e.g. vdr-mpv with gpu-context=drm) and reacquires on the next SetPlayMode. Tested with vdr-mpv 1.8.x.
Fix: jitterBuf is hard-capped at ~3 s. A stuck-but-valid audio clock with PTS marching ahead used to leak one VPP surface per VSync until OOM.
Fix: closed an audio passthrough UAF where CloseSpdifMuxer could free spdifMuxCtx mid-write.
Fix: IEC 60958-3…
zork replied to the thread [ANNOUNCE] vaapivideo 1.5.5.
[…]
Hi,
ich denke, ich habe den Bug gefunden. Kommt im nächsten git-commit. jitterBuf ist nicht limitiert und kann OOB wachsen. Den habe ich jetzt limitiert.
fnu replied to the thread Neue (Beta) Firmware Octopus Net.
[…]
Moin nach längerer Zeit kann ich mir selbst antworten, war schon auf der richtigen Spur. Von Jörg, @Cumpy Rules , kam vor einigen Wochen folgende Eingabe zum Thema, vielen Dank dafür.
curl -c cookies.txt -X POST http://IP-ADRESSE/login -d "login=admin" -d "passwd=PASSWORT" -d "next=" -d "submit=Login" && curl -b cookies.txt http://IP-ADRESSE/system/reboot
Also mit Datei-Übergabe, das Ganze als Einzeiler aus einer Hausautomation gesteuert, hmm?
Am Ende haben wir ein Helfer-Script…